In this work we demonstrate a large electric field‐induced bipolar strain ~0.40% in Li , Ta and Sb modified BNT – KNN ((1− x ) Bi 0.5 Na 0.5 TiO 3 – x K 0.47 Na 0.47 Li 0.06 Nb 0.74 Sb 0.06 Ta 0.2 O 3 ) system. The morphotropic phase boundary ( MPB ) of the system between rhombohedral and tetragonal phases lies in the range 0.02 ≤ x ≤ 0.06, beyond which all compositions (up to x < 0.15) were found to be tetragonal. A clear trade‐off between the large strain values and achievable d 33 , k p for a particular composition was noted. It is shown that while for x = 0.03, d 33 169 pC/N, k p 49% and strain ~0.13% were obtained, for x = 0.08 with 0.40% strain, d 33 and k p values decreased drastically.
